Soffit Painting in Boulder, CO
Soffit painting services involve applying fresh paint to the underside of roof overhangs, which are key components of a property's exterior. This service is commonly requested for projects that aim to enhance curb appeal, protect the soffit from weather-related damage, or refresh the appearance of a home’s exterior. Homeowners often seek soffit painting when preparing for exterior updates, addressing peeling or faded paint, or simply maintaining the overall look of their property. It’s important to consider the material of the soffit, such as wood or vinyl, as this can influence the type of paint used and the preparation process required.
Before requesting soffit painting, property owners should assess the condition of the existing surface, including any signs of rot, mold, or damage that may need repairs prior to painting. It’s also helpful to know the scope of the project, such as the size of the soffit area and whether the work includes other exterior elements like fascia or eaves. Proper surface preparation, including cleaning and priming, is essential for a long-lasting finish, so understanding these steps can ensure the project meets expectations. Clarifying the desired color and finish beforehand can also contribute to a satisfactory outcome.

Soffit Painting Questions
What is soffit painting? Soffit painting involves applying fresh paint to the underside of roof overhangs to improve appearance and protect against weather damage.
Why should soffits be painted? Painting soffits helps prevent rot, mold, and pest issues while enhancing the overall look of the property's exterior.
What types of soffits can be painted? Both wood and vinyl soffits can be painted, with specific preparation needed for each material to ensure durability.
When is the best time to paint soffits? The ideal time for soffit painting is during dry, mild weather conditions to ensure proper adhesion and drying.
